Two arrested after aggravated robberies in Tauranga

6:09 pm on 7 January 2022

Two men, aged 18 and 21, have been arrested in relation to two aggravated robberies in Tauranga.

Police said the robberies occurred on Bethlehem Road and Minden Road on 4 January in the evening.

The 18-year-old is charged with one count of aggravated robbery.

The 21-year-old is facing two charges of aggravated robbery, as well as cruelty/ill-treatment of an animal.

They are to appear in Tauranga District Court on 8 January.
